A Phase IIb, Randomized, Double-Blind, Placebo-Controlled Study of Elismetrep (K-304) in the Treatment of Migraine
This is a double-blind, randomized, multicenter, outpatient evaluation of the safety and efficacy of elismetrep as compared to placebo in the treatment of moderate or severe migraine.

Progesterone in Gender Affirming Hormone Therapy Study
This study aims to study the effects of Oral Progesterone in Transgender Women. The primary goal is to study the effect of progesterone on psychological distress and secondarily on sleep quality, breast size, quality of life and gender congruence and cardiovascular risk.

Study to Evaluate the Safety and Efficacy of Daily Subcutaneous Metreleptin Treatment in Subjects With PL
This is a Phase III, double-blind, placebo-controlled, safety and efficacy study of daily SC metreleptin in subjects with Partial Lipodystrophy.
